How a Premium Rear Bumper Actually Works

A thoughtfully designed rear bumper for your Can Am Defender is built to manage impact energy in a controlled way. When a vehicle encounters resistance, the bumper’s structure helps distribute forces away from vulnerable drivetrain and suspension components. This often involves carefully engineered brackets, reinforced plating, and strategic crumple elements that absorb shock while maintaining alignment. For everyday use, this means reduced risk of damage from low-speed encounters with rocks, logs, or other vehicles on the trail. In on-road scenarios, a quality bumper can guard against minor collisions with curbs or parking barriers, supporting long-term reliability. Because the setup is integrated cleanly with existing mounting points, it avoids compromising the chassis while still delivering a cohesive look that ties the rear profile together.

Will a Premium Rear Bumper Affect How My Can Am Defender Handles?

Handling changes are typically minimal when the bumper is properly installed and balanced. By maintaining mass near the vehicle’s centerline and avoiding extreme overhangs, you preserve the dynamics that the engineers designed. In fact, some riders note a feeling of greater stability at low speeds because the bumper reduces sudden shifts when navigating tight turns or obstacles. The key is to choose a design that considers weight distribution and works with, rather than against, the Defender’s suspension travel and steering geometry.

Is Installation Complex or Disruptive?

Installation complexity depends on the specific bumper and how closely it matches your model year and configuration. Many premium options are engineered as direct-fit solutions, using existing mounting locations to simplify the process. Some owners choose professional installation to ensure wiring, sensors, and safety systems remain fully operational, while others with mechanical experience manage it as a detailed weekend project. The important factors are clear instructions, quality hardware, and verifying that all critical functions, from lighting to reverse systems, continue to work as intended.

Opportunities and Realistic Considerations

The primary opportunity with a premium rear bumper is increased peace of mind across a wide range of situations. You gain a durable barrier that helps protect drivetrain parts, fuel lines, and structural elements without requiring changes to how you normally ride. This can translate into fewer interruptions for repairs and more consistent performance over time. From a style perspective, a thoughtfully matched bumper can refine the overall silhouette, giving the Defender a more finished and coordinated appearance. It also opens the door to complementary accessories, such as integrated lighting, tow points, or storage solutions that integrate cleanly with the bumper’s design.

At the same time, it is important to weigh tradeoffs. Adding mass to the rear of the vehicle can affect how the vehicle feels during aggressive maneuvers, especially on steep or slick terrain. Choosing an overly heavy or bulky design may not suit riders who prioritize nimble handling. There may also be cost considerations, as premium bumpers often reflect higher-grade materials and more complex fabrication. Balancing these factors against your specific usage patterns helps ensure the upgrade delivers value rather than becoming an underused addition.

Correcting Common Misunderstandings

One widespread misunderstanding is that any rear bumper will deliver the same level of protection and appearance. In reality, design details matter significantly, including how brackets are welded, how the structure interacts with exhaust and suspension components, and the quality of materials used. A low-quality option might look acceptable at a distance but could interfere with critical systems or create unwanted noise and vibration. Another myth is that a bumper alone defines off-road capability, when in truth, performance depends on the entire setup, including tires, suspension, and driving technique. Understanding these nuances helps you focus on solutions that address your real needs rather than chasing trends.
